🚀
GitHub AIの心臓!`gh-aw-mcpg`がマルチクラウドを駆け巡る!
Go 2026/2/17
Summary
GitHubが仕掛ける次世代Agentic Workflows、その裏側を支える超重要プロジェクトを発見しちゃいました!
これ、マジでこれからの開発体験を大きく変えるポテンシャル秘めてるんだよね!
Go製で高速・堅牢、まさに未来へのゲートウェイ!
概要:なにこれ凄い?
うおおおお!皆さん、GitHubがまたすごいもの出してきましたよ!今回見つけたのはgithub/gh-aw-mcpg。名前からしてちょっと難解だけど、これ、GitHubの「Agentic Workflows」、つまりAIが自律的に動くような次世代の仕組みを支える超核心部なんです!Go言語で書かれてるってのがまたアツい!マルチクラウド環境をシームレスに繋ぐゲートウェイって、これからの分散システム開発の教科書になるんじゃないかなって、もう興奮が止まらないんです!
ここが推し!
- Goによる堅牢性と高速性: やっぱりGoですよね!並行処理が得意で、高いスループットと低レイテンシを実現できるから、AIエージェントがガンガン動いてもボトルネックにならない設計思想が見え隠れしてます!さすがGitHubのプロダクションコードだよね!
- マルチクラウド対応のMCP Gateway: これが肝!AWSとかAzureとかGCPとか、いろんなクラウドサービスを透過的に扱えるようにするゲートウェイ機能。これのおかげで、エージェントはクラウドの壁を意識せずにリソースを使えるようになるんだ!すごいぞ、未来が見える!
- 次世代Agentic Workflowsの基盤: ソースコードを覗くと、エージェント間の通信やワークフロー管理に関するインターフェースが見えるんです。これってつまり、GitHub Copilotがもっと賢くなって、自らPR作ったりテストしたりする未来への布石だってことだよね!?ロマンが止まらない!
- セキュリティと可観測性への配慮: ゲートウェイってことは通信の要だから、当然セキュリティとログがめちゃくちゃ重要。Goの強力な型システムと構造化されたログ出力の仕組みで、堅牢性と運用しやすさを両立させてるのが流石GitHub!学ぶところが多すぎる!
サクッと試そう(使用例)
僕もまずは動かしてみたんだけど、これ、内部向けプロジェクトだからそのままポンとはいかないね笑。でも、ビルドしてコマンドのヘルプを見るだけでも、その片鱗は感じられるはず!
git clone https://github.com/github/gh-aw-mcpg.git
cd gh-aw-mcpg
go run cmd/mcpg/main.go --help
たぶん、--configとか--portみたいなオプションが見えると思うんだけど、これがまさにゲートウェイとしての顔だよ!ワクワクするよね!
ぶっちゃけ誰向け?
- GitHubの未来に興味津々なエンジニア: CopilotやAIがどうやってGitHubと連携していくのか、その裏側にゾクゾクする人は絶対チェックすべき!ここから次のトレンドが生まれるかもよ!
- 大規模分散システム開発者: マルチクラウド環境でのゲートウェイ設計、Go言語での高効率な実装は、どんなバックエンドエンジニアにも刺激になるはず!アーキテクチャの参考にもなるよ!
- Go言語の最新実践を学びたい人: GitHubのプロダクションコードで、どのようにGoが活用されているか、生きたサンプルとしてめちゃくちゃ勉強になる!特にgRPCとかコンテキスト管理とか、一級品だよ!
まとめ
いやー、今回もアツいリポジトリを見つけちゃったね!gh-aw-mcpgは、単なるプロキシじゃなくて、GitHubが描く未来のAI駆動型開発のビジョンを体現する、まさに「心臓部」なんだと確信しました!まだ内部向けのツールだけど、ここから滲み出る設計思想や技術は、僕らの開発に大きな示唆を与えてくれるはず。これからのGitHub Agentic Workflowsの進化が、本当に楽しみだよね!僕も引き続き追いかけるぞ!